Anth 2450 03. 02. 16 lecture 5: smallpox the speckled monster. Variola virus can be spread through infected objects, and also person to person can survive for up to a year in the air. Burial in an air tight lead coffin is better for preservation of soft tissue. People are often concerned when excavating that they will contract smallpox from the remains of individuals with smallpox, etc. Variola major: the most virulent form, kills 20-30% if untreated (4 different forms) variola minor: a milder form, kills 1% or less both of these viruses are members of the. Orthopox family of viruses, which includes cowpox and monkey pox. Variola only affects humans there are no animal reservoirs. Monkey pox tends to be found in humans in central africa, it can be carried by more than just monkeys, and can be carried by rodents as well.
